Q

DEA Prescribing Regulations (4)

A
  1. Veterinarian Registration
  2. Locked Cabinet or Safe
  3. Controlled Substance Log
  4. Biannual Inventory (twice a year)

Q

The DEA requires a Controlled Substance Log with Records for ____ years. The log must include what 5 things?

A

Two Years worth of:
1. Orders
2. Receipts
3. Use
4. Discard
5. Theft

Q

What are the 4 Stages/Steps of Drug Development

A

Stage 1 - Synthesis/Discovery
Stage 2 - Safety/Effectiveness
Stage 3 - New animal drug application
Stage 4 - Post market surveillance

Q

When determining safety and effectiveness of a drug, what four factors are important to consider

A
  1. Therapeutic doses
  2. Human safety in food producing animals
  3. Short term tests (adverse reactions)
  4. Long term tests (toxicity damage)

Q

Special testing for safety and effectiveness for drugs in both the short and long term focus on what three factors

A
  1. Carcinogenicity (cancer)
  2. Teratogenicity (birth defects)
  3. Reproduction
